The Apollo Foundation ties up with the Adani Foundation On Dr Prathap C Reddy’s 89th birthday
With inclusive healthcare at their core, the Apollo Foundation and the Adani Foundation announced a two-year tie-up for healthcare programmes at the Adani Krishnapatnam Port. Apollo Foundation offers support and education to 1000+ people living with diabetes and their loved ones
To commemorate World Diabetes Day, the Apollo Foundation is addressing the theme for this year head on: Access to Diabetes Care: If Not Now, When? 6,000+ seniors across India to receive free ration kits
In its effort to address the physical wellbeing of our senior population, Billion Hearts Beating has committed to providing ration kits to the residents of over 150 old age homes across the country.
